Polyethersulfone (PES) Specifications

Description

High resistance to heat and combustibility, low smoke emission, and transparency are the combination of properties possessed by stock shapes extruded from PES. These, coupled with light weight, good impact resistance, dimensional stability, and chemical resistance, make stock shapes extruded from PES resin useful in the electrical/electronics, aerospace/aircraft, automotive, and mass transit industries. PES stock shapes are also applicable for heat and fire safety, food service, and hospital and health care items.

Applications

Printed circuits • High intensity light bases • Safety face shields • Machine guards • Connectors

Advantages of polyethersulfone (PES)

Low smoke generation • Excellent electrical properties at elevated temperatures • Transparency • Excellent chemical resistance • Easily machined

Typical Properties of Polyethersulfone (PES)

UnitsASTM TestResult
Mechanical Properties
Tensile Strength @yeildpsiD63812,000
Tensile Strength @breakpsiD638-
Tensile ModuluspsiD638385,000
Tensile Elongation @yield%D6385.5
Tensile Elongation @break%D63850.0 - 100.0
Flexural Strength @yieldpsiD79016,100
Flexural ModuluspsiD790420,000
Compressive Strength @ yieldpsiD69514,500
Compressive ModuluspsiD695388,000
Izod Impact Strength Un-notchedft·lbs/inD256no break
Izod Impact Strength Notched @ 73°Fft·lbs/inD2561.6
Hardness (R, M, L or D)-D7852R127
Thermal Properties
Heat Deflection Temp. @66 psi°FD648417
Heat Deflection Temp. @264 psi°FD648399
Coefficient of Thermal Expansionin/in/°FD6962.7 X 10-5
Flammability Rating-UL94 @.031"--V-0
Thermal Conductivity(BTU•in)/(hr•ft2•°F)C1771.13
Limiting Oxygen Index%D286339.3
Electrical Properties
Dielectric StrengthV/milD149380
Dielectric Constant @ 1kHz-D1503.50
Dissipation Factor @ 1 kHz-D1500.0022
Volume Resistivityohm•cmD2571.7 x 1015
Optical Properties
Haze%D17468.0
Transparency%D174676
Other Properties
Specific Gravity-D7921.37
Water Absorption @24 hours%D5701.85
